What Are GLP-1 Receptor Agonists?

GLP-1 receptor agonists are a class of medications that imitate a natural hormone produced in the intestines. This hormonal agent plays an important function in managing blood sugar level levels and appetite. When a client takes a GLP-1 medication, it stimulates insulin secretion, decreases glucagon production (which decreases blood glucose), and slows stomach emptying.

In addition, these medications act on the brain's satiety centers, making patients feel fuller for longer durations. This double action-- improving glycemic control and minimizing calorie intake-- has actually made them a cornerstone in modern-day metabolic medicine.

In Germany, all GLP-1 receptor agonists are categorized as Rezeptpflichtig (prescription-only).  GLP-1-Injektionen in Deutschland  is prohibited to acquire these medications nonprescription (OTC) or from unapproved secondary markets. The Federal Institute for Drugs and Medical Devices (BfArM) strictly keeps an eye on the distribution to make sure client safety and to avoid counterfeit items from going into the supply chain.

Requirements for a Prescription

To get a prescription for weight loss (e.g., Wegovy), clients typically must satisfy particular BMI (Body Mass Index) criteria:

  • A BMI of 30 kg/m ² or greater (Obesity).
  • A BMI of 27 kg/m two or greater with a minimum of one weight-related comorbidity (e.g., high blood pressure, dyslipidemia, or obstructive sleep apnea).

For diabetes-specific brand names like Ozempic, a diagnosis of Type 2 Diabetes Mellitus is required.


How to Order GLP-1 in Germany: A Step-by-Step Process

Ordering GLP-1 medications in Germany includes an official medical consultation to make sure the treatment is appropriate for the client's health profile.

1. Medical Consultation

The primary step is an assessment with a healthcare company. This can be performed in two methods:

  • In-Person: Visiting a General Practitioner (Hausarzt) or an Endocrinologist.
  • Telemedicine: Licensed online clinics (e.g., ZAVA, Fernarzt, or Teleclinic) permit clients to finish a medical survey and engage in a video assessment.

2. Getting the Prescription

When the medical professional confirms eligibility, they will provide a prescription. In Germany, this is increasingly moving toward the E-Rezept (electronic prescription), which can be accessed by means of a health card or a smart device app.

3. Fulfilling the Prescription

With the prescription in hand, clients have 2 choices for purchasing:

  • Local Pharmacies (Vor-Ort-Apotheke): Most neighborhood drug stores stock or can buy GLP-1 medications within 24 hours.
  • Online Pharmacies (Versandapotheke): Authorized German online drug stores (e.g., Shop Apotheke, DocMorris) can ship the medication straight to the patient's home, provided they get the initial prescription or the E-Rezept code.

Statutory Health Insurance (GKV)

For patients with statutory health insurance coverage (e.g., TK, AOK), GLP-1 medications are covered if recommended for Type 2 Diabetes. Nevertheless, as of current German law (Annex II of the Pharmaceutical Directive), "way of life drugs" for weight loss-- even those for clinical weight problems-- are generally not reimbursed by the GKV.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. Can I buy Ozempic for weight reduction in Germany?

While Ozempic contains semaglutide (the same active ingredient as Wegovy), it is officially approved in Germany for Type 2 Diabetes. Utilizing it for weight loss is thought about "off-label" usage. Due to provide lacks, medical professionals in Germany are urged to reserve Ozempic for diabetic patients and prescribe Wegovy for weight management.

2. Exist supply lacks for Wegovy and Mounjaro in Germany?

Yes, due to global demand, periodic supply lacks occur. Clients are recommended to contact several drug stores or use online inventory trackers supplied by major pharmacy chains.

3. Is it safe to buy GLP-1 medications from social networks or "no-prescription" sites?

No. Acquiring GLP-1 medications from unapproved sources is extremely unsafe. There have been several reports in Germany of counterfeit Ozempic pens consisting of insulin instead of semaglutide, which can cause lethal hypoglycemia. Just utilize licensed pharmacies.

4. How long do I need to remain on GLP-1 medication?

Medical research studies suggest that GLP-1 medications are developed for long-lasting use. Many patients regain weight after stopping the medication, highlighting the importance of combining the treatment with irreversible lifestyle and dietary changes.
